Чтобы тянуть данные по времени из задач в Битрикс24, можно воспользоваться REST API этой платформы. Вот пример того, как можно получить список задач за определенный промежуток времени:
1. Необходимо сделать запрос к методу tasks.task.list
с использованием параметров filter
, order
и select
. В параметре filter
нужно указать временной интервал, в параметре order
- сортировку, а в параметре select
- какие поля задачи нужно вернуть.
Пример запроса:
$tasks = BitrixTasksManagerTask::getList([ 'filter' => [ '>=CREATED_DATE' => '01.01.2022 00:00:00', '<=CREATED_DATE' => '31.01.2022 23:59:59' ], 'order' => ['ID' => 'ASC'], 'select' => ['ID', 'TITLE', 'CREATED_DATE'] ]);
2. В этом примере мы запрашиваем все задачи, созданные за январь 2022 года и получаем только их ID, заголовок и дату создания. Можно выбирать и другие поля по необходимости.
3. После выполнения запроса, вам будет возвращен массив задач, отфильтрованных по указанному временному интервалу.
4. Не забудьте подставить данные для аутентификации в запрос (логин, пароль, токен) в соответствии с требованиями безопасности.
Таким образом, вы сможете получить данные по времени из задач в Битрикс24 с помощью REST API.